Меню Рубрики

Как удалить службу zabbix agent windows

Установка и настройка Zabbix Agent на Windows.

Установка и настройка ZAbbix Agent.

В статье покажем пример установки и настройка Zabbix агента на ОС Windows, добавим его на мониторинг в Server Zabbix.

IP- Zabbix Server 192.168.100.100

IP – Zabbix Agent Windows 192.168.25.24


1. Качаем zabbix agent с официального сайта http://zabbix.com/download/
2. Выбираем версию согласно версии Server Zabbix, скачиваем, распаковываем.
3. Переходим в папку C:\zabbix_agents_3.4.6.win\conf\ , где лежит файл zabbix_agentd.win.conf.
Делаем копию файла в эту же директорию, переименовываем в zabbix_agentd.conf .
4. Открываем новый файл zabbix_agentd.conf, находим и редактируем следующие параметры.

Сохраняем изменения в файле.

5. Запускаем Командная строка ОБЯЗАТЕЛЬНО! запуск от имени Администратора.

Переходим в директорию с файлом zabbix_agentd.exe, обратите внимание на разрядность вашей системы при выборе папки win64-win32:

Вводим команду для установки агента, в этой же команде прописываем путь до нашего конфигурационного файла:

Получаем информацию о успешной установке:

6. Переходим к запуску установленной службы Zabbix agent:

7. Не забываем создать разрешающее правило в Брандмауэре Windows.
Брандмауэр Защитника Windows – Дополнительные параметры – Правило для входящих подключений – Создать правило…

Получение информации от Zabbix agent на Zabbix Server.

Переходим к Zаbbix Server и добавим узел сети нашего агента на мониторинг, будем проверить его доступность по ping.

Настройка – Узел Сети – Создать узел сети.

Имя узла сети: Рекомендую указать то же , что и в файле конфигурации HostnameItem, то есть ITHELP21RU-PC.
Новая группа: Windows Agents
Интерфейсы агента: 192.168.25.24 (адрес PC на которому установлен agent), порт 10050.
Добавить.

Переходим на вкладку Элементы данных – Создать элемент данных.
Имя: Agent Ping
Тип: Zabbix agent
Ключ – Выбрать: = agent.ping
Интерфейс узла сети: 192.168.25.24:10050
Тип информации: Числовой (целое положительное)
Единица измерения: ms
Интервал обновления: 30s
Добавить.
Видим состояние – Активировано.

Переходим в Мониторинг – Последние данные.
Ждем 30 секунд и смотрим График ping.

Источник

Как удалить службу zabbix agent windows

Переходим к установке. Набираем следующие команды в cmd (cmd запускать от администратора):

15 комментариев:

нифига не стартует. Говорит служба не ответила своевременно и в чем косяк не понимаю.

_https://www.zabbix.com/forum/showthread.php?t=22939 посмотрите тут

У меня была такая ошибка. В службах найди zabbix agent,в свойствах посмотри как записан исполняемый файл.
У меня вместо
«c:\program files\zabbix\bin\win32\zabbix_agentd.exe» —config «c:\program files\zabbix\conf\zabbix_agentd.conf»
записалась
«c:\program files\zabbix\bin\win32\zabbix_agentd.exe» —config «c:\zabbix_agentd.conf»
пришлось файл перекинуть на диск с

А как написать файл конфигурации, если сервер заббикса находится в интернете?
Делаю вот такой конфиг, однако не работает:

А телнет на 31.54.32.54 по порту 10050 проходит?

Вадим, не могу сказать, некоторое время поигравшись, остановил vps, на котором крутилась служба эта, заново запущу, обязательно проверю. Спасибо за ваш ответ.

А как мониторить сервис в винде?
не понимаю как график настроить для такого и что в элементе данных вписывать..

Добрый вечер, всё понятно и с первого раза запустилось на win8.1. Подскажите, а какие ещё элементы можно настроить в забиксе для мониторинга например сервера на линуксе где крутится сквид и сервера винды где настроен родс, ну кроме доступности в сети. Спасибо

Спасите-помогите. Ставлю zabbix-agent на win 7. Уже 2 дня бьюсь, служба не запускается. Брандмауэр выключила, файл конфигурации редактировала. Начиталась всяких рекомендаций и вики. Ничего не помогает((((

Странно .Я бы понял если с настройкой беда,но с установкой это что то новое.У вас хоть права админа есть на профиле?)

В логах агента
3284:20161029:123327.516 Starting Zabbix Agent [moon]. Zabbix 3.0.0 (revision 58455).
3284:20161029:123327.526 **** Enabled features ****
3284:20161029:123327.526 IPv6 support: YES
3284:20161029:123327.526 TLS support: NO
3284:20161029:123327.526 **************************
3284:20161029:123327.526 using configuration file: C:\Zabbix\zabbix_agentd.win.conf
3284:20161029:123327.526 listener failed: bind() for [[192.168.1.246]:10050] failed: [0x00002741] Требуемый адрес для своего контекста неверен.

Я поставила агенты на другие компьютеры локальной сети. Там разные винды, есть ХР, есть 7. Там агент и служба запустилась. Но когда добавляю хосты на заббикс-сервере, они не видны, буквы ZBX — серые

Источник

Zabbix Documentation 3.4

Sidebar

Table of Contents

2 Удаленные команды

Обзор

С помощью удаленных команд вы можете указать какие из предустановленных команд будут выполнены на наблюдаемом узле сети при выполнении некоторых условий.

Таким образом, удаленные команды являются мощным механизмом для умного про-активного мониторинга.

Из наиболее очевидных применений функции вы можете попробовать:

Настройка действий для удаленных команд аналогична настройке действий для отправки сообщений, с той лишь разницей, что вместо отправки сообщения Zabbix будет выполнять команду.

Удаленные команды могут выполняться на стороне Zabbix сервера, прокси или агента. Удаленные команды на Zabbix агенте могут выполняться напрямую Zabbix сервером или через Zabbix прокси. По умолчанию удаленные команды отключены как у Zabbix агента, так и у Zabbix прокси. Их можно включить, изменив значение параметра EnableRemoteCommands на значение ‘1’.

Ограничение длины удаленных команд после раскрытия всех макросов зависит от типа базы данных и заданной кодировки (для хранения не-ASCII символов требуется более одного байта):

База данных Ограничение в символах Ограничение в байтах
MySQL 65535 65535
Oracle Database 2048 4000
PostgreSQL 65535 не ограничено
IBM DB2 2048 2048
SQLite (только Zabbix прокси) 65535 не ограничено

Удаленные команды выполняемые Zabbix сервером запускаются как описано в разделе Выполнение команд, включая проверку кода выхода.

Удаленные команды будут выполнены даже если намеченный узел сети в обслуживании.

Следующее руководство содержит пошаговые инструкции о том, как настроить удаленные команды.

Настройка

Удаленные команды, которые выполняются на стороне Zabbix агента (пользовательские скрипты) сначала должны быть включены в соответствующем zabbix_agentd.conf.

Убедитесь, что параметр EnableRemoteCommands равен 1 и раскомментирован. Перезапустите демона агента, если изменили этот параметр.

Затем, при настройке нового действия в Настройка → Действия:

В этом случае, Zabbix попытается перезапустить процесс Apache. Используя эту команду, убедитесь, что она будет выполнена Zabbix агентом (нажмите на Zabbix агент напротив Выполнять на).

Удаленные команды на стороне Zabbix агента выполняются без учета времени ожидания при помощи ключа system.run[,nowait], таким образом результаты выполнения не проверяются. На стороне Zabbix сервера команды выполняются с учетом времени ожидания, как указано в параметре TrapperTimeout в файле zabbix_server.conf и результаты выполнения проверяются.

Права доступа

Убедитесь, что пользователь ‘zabbix’ имеет права на выполнение добавленных команд. Один наиболее интересный вариант — использование sudo для предоставления доступа к привилегированным командам. Для настройки доступа, выполните из под root:

Примеры строк, которые можно использовать в файле sudoers:

Удаленные команды при наличии нескольких интерфейсов

Если целевая система имеет несколько интерфейсов выбранного типа (Zabbix агент или IPMI), удаленные команды будут выполнены на интерфейсе по умолчанию.

Имеется возможность выполнения удаленных команд через SSH и Telnet, используя отличный интерфейс от интерфейса Zabbix агента. Доступный интерфейс, который будет использоваться, выбирается в следующем порядке:

Удаленные команды через IPMI

В случае удаленных команд через IPMI необходимо использовать следующий синтаксис:

Примеры

Пример 1

Перезагрузка Windows при определенном условии.

Для того, чтобы автоматически перезагрузить Windows, когда Zabbix обнаруживает проблемы, определим следующие действия:

ПАРАМЕТР Описание
Тип операции ‘Удаленная команда’
Тип ‘Пользовательский скрипт’
Команда c:\windows\system32\shutdown.exe -r -f
Пример 2

Перезагрузка узла сети с использованием управления по IPMI.

ПАРАМЕТР Описание
Тип операции ‘Удаленная команда’
Тип ‘IPMI’
Команда reset
Пример 3

Выключение узла сети с использованием управления по IPMI.

Источник

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

  • Как удалить службу windows server 2012
  • Как удалить следы старой windows
  • Как удалить следы активации windows 7
  • Как удалить скрытый файл на windows 10
  • Как удалить скрытую папку windows 8